Boston didn’t let threats from Tom Homan and the Trump administration prevent it from celebrating St. Paddy’s. Boston kicked off its St. Patrick’s Day revelries yesterday with the city’s famous parade. The Trump administration recently threatened the city in an attempt to force compliance with ICE. Unfortunately for it, one bullying border czar isn’t enough to force the East Coast’s pluckiest city into submission. Donning green attire and broad smiles, it appears many paradegoers found room for laughter and the occasional drink. Boston remains under threat from Trump and ICE, but that hasn’t killed the city’s joy.

St. Paddy’s Day Comes To a Defiant Boston

St. Patrick’s Day in Boston🇮🇪
byu/tubiexoxo inboston

When crowds gather in the U.S. these days, it’s more often to boo the Trump administration than to celebrate joyous things. Yesterday, Boston did St. Patrick’s Day right with a parade featuring clowns, floats, banners, and plenty of other emerald offerings. Boston’s infamously cranky weather gave as little quarter as the city itself, offering fog and rain. That didn’t stop people from trooping outside to share some conversation and a beer or two.

A Reddit post about the parade by u/tubiexoxo garnered plenty of appreciative comments. “The last pic is classic Boston, i love it. Great pics all of them [sic],” said one commenter. The pic in question shows a paradegoer in a t-shirt that reads “F*ck You / Lucky You” standing beside a police officer. Another commenter shared their own experiences at the event, saying,

Took my kids and had a pleasant time… unexpectedly compared to memories of years past. No fights, parade floats were good, people acted kindly. Thanks to those that practiced kindness today. [sic]

Boston celebrating St. Patrick’s Day with a parade is nothing new. Still, it means something different in 2025. The city isn’t just refusing to comply in advance with illegal and unjust orders from Homan, Trump, and ICE. It’s also refusing to let Trump and ICE silence the spirit that makes Boston the unique community and refuge that it is.
